Qui nous sommes :
Chez Tigre Géant, notre mission est simple : aider la population canadienne à économiser d'avantage chaque jour. Nous sommes une institution canadienne enracinée dans nos collectivités et fondée sur plus de 60 ans de succès. En tant que membre de notre équipe de soutien aux magasins, votre travail a une incidence directe sur les magasins partout au pays et contribue à la valeur des offres que nos client(e)s voient sur les tablettes.
Nous sommes à la recherche de personnes passionnées par le commerce de détail et motivées par un travail significatif qui a une réelle incidence. Cette offre d’emploi représente une offre d'emploi actuelle au Tigre Géant.
Demande de poste
Architecte d’applications IBMi
À propos du rôle :
Régime de travail :
Ce poste est offert en télétravail! Il se peut que la personne retenue soit invitée à se rendre au siège social d’Ottawa, en Ontario, chaque trimestre.
Vos tâches :
-
Élaborer et mettre à l’essai un processus d’intégration, y compris la formation requise pour les personnes possédant les connaissances et l’expérience nécessaires pour assumer les responsabilités de ce poste dans le cadre de la planification de la relève.
-
Élaborer et mettre à l’essai un processus d’intégration, y compris la formation requise pour les personnes possédant déjà des compétences en développement à l’aide du langage RPG et lié à la plateforme IBM i ainsi que pour celles découvrant cet écosystème.
-
Diriger le développement technique des applications IBM i en agissant à titre d’intervenant(e) principal(e) pour la résolution des obstacles complexes liés à la conception, à la performance et à l’intégration, en dirigeant des discussions techniques avec les développeur(-euse)s et les partenaires interfonctionnel(le)s, en traduisant la direction architecturale en normes et en solutions pratiques, et en encadrant les développeur(-euse)s pour favoriser la croissance technique, l’innovation et la cohérence des pratiques d’ingénierie.
-
Encourager l’amélioration continue au moyen de techniques et d’outils modernes sur la plateforme IBM i, ainsi que du développement assisté par l’IA s’il y a lieu. Promouvoir le partage des connaissances et l’application de modèles réutilisables au sein de l’équipe.
-
Établir une méthodologie de mise à l’essai pour garantir la performance optimale des applications conçues et veiller à sa mise en application par l’équipe.
-
Mettre en œuvre des techniques de modernisation pour assurer la conformité de la base de code RPG et de la base de données existantes aux normes de développement actuelles d’IBM et pour garantir que leur conception permet une performance optimale.
-
Établir des normes de documentation pour la conception des nouvelles applications, des nouveaux tableaux de bases de données, des nouveaux index, etc., et s’assurer que ces normes sont respectées par les équipes de développement d’applications IBM i.
-
Mettre en place des processus de gestion des problèmes encadrant la priorisation, l’escalade, la résolution et la communication, et veiller à ce qu’ils soient promptement suivis par les ingénieur(e)s de logiciels IBM i. Assurer la direction technique et la prise en charge des problèmes liés à la plateforme IBM i et des technologies intégrées.
-
Préconiser l’automatisation, l’amélioration de l’intégration et de la livraison continues et le renforcement de la surveillance.
-
Élaborer un plan sur 5 ans des améliorations nécessaires qui devront être apportées aux applications et aux de données pour garantir le maintien du fonctionnement optimal de la plateforme IBM i.
Vos compétences :
-
Baccalauréat en informatique, en technologie de l’information ou dans un domaine connexe.
-
Au moins 8 ans d’expérience en développement de logiciels IBM i avec, notamment, une expertise en développement avec les langages CL et RPG/RPGLE, l’architecture ILE moderne, l’écriture RPG au format entièrement libre (free-form), les procédures, les modules, les programmes utilitaires, les groupes d’activation, les répertoires de liage, le langage de liage, le langage SQL, le langage SQL imbriqué, les interfaces API, le langage LDD, les files d’attente de données et les déclencheurs de base de données.
-
Au moins 5 ans d’expérience en architecture, en conception et en personnalisation d’applications dans le logiciel JDA MMS (gestion de marchandises) sur IBM i.
-
Au moins 5 ans d’expérience en administration des systèmes IBM i et de la sécurité.
-
Expérience dans l’implantation de l’environnement ILE et dans la mise en œuvre des meilleures pratiques reliées dans un vaste environnement d’applications RPG sur la plateforme IBM i.
-
Expérience en administration et en soutien de vastes environnements d’applications JDA MMS sur IBM i avec des opérations en continu et plus de 1000 utilisateurs.
-
Expérience en implantation et en utilisation de VS Code sur IBM i, de Rational Developer for i, d’ARCAD, de Navigator for I et d’ACS.
-
Expérience en direction d’une équipe d’ingénieur(e)s de systèmes IBM i.
-
Expérience en détermination, en mise en œuvre et en mise en application de processus et de normes conformes aux meilleures pratiques liées aux bases de données, au langage SQL et au langage RPG de la plateforme IBM i.
-
Expérience en mise en œuvre de plans de continuité d’activité et de reprise après sinistre liés à la plateforme IBM i, y compris en restauration de sauvegarde et en utilisation de PowerHA et d’ASP indépendants.
-
Expérience en utilisation des outils de performance de la plateforme IBM i pour identifier et résoudre les problèmes de performance des applications RPG/SQL.
-
Expérience en mise en œuvre et en gestion des processus de sécurité des utilisateurs et des applications dans un vaste environnement sur IBM i et connaissance des meilleures pratiques liées à l’écosystème IBM dans ces domaines.
Vos atouts :
-
Connaissance préalable de l’outil de gestion de codes sources ARCAD.
-
Connaissance préalable de Bob, de Claude, de Codex ou d’autres outils d’IA.
-
Connaissance préalable de l’implantation et de l’entretien de Node.js sur IBM i.
-
Expérience préalable en gestion de projet formelle et en utilisation des outils rattachés comme MS Project, Asana, Smartsheet, etc.
-
Expérience en détermination et en mise en application de nouveaux processus et de nouvelles normes.
-
Connaissance du logiciel Profound UI.
Tigre Géant est fière d’offrir une rémunération globale conçue pour soutenir votre sécurité financière, votre santé et votre avancement professionnel. Cela comprend une rémunération concurrentielle pour tou(te)s les employé(e)s, ainsi qu'un soutien à l’épargne-retraite et des avantages sociaux complets pour les membres permanents de notre équipe.
Salaire
$107,600.00 - $157,600.00
Cible du régime incitatif à court terme :
Primes - Programme incitatif à court terme, 15% Annuel
Soutien à la retraite :
Primes - Régime de participation des cadres aux bénéfices (RPCB), 15% Annuel
Tigre Géant offre ce qui suit :
Rémunération concurrentielle : L'échelle salariale pour ce poste est indiquée ci-dessus. Tigre Géant tiendra compte de facteurs comme l’expérience, les compétences et l’équité interne pour s’assurer que vous êtes rémunéré(e) de façon concurrentielle.
Régime incitatif à court terme : Ce poste comprend une possibilité de prime annuelle basée sur le pourcentage de salaire de base indiqué ci-dessus. Le paiement est déterminé en fonction du rendement de l’entreprise et du rendement individuel.
Soutien à la retraite : Ce poste est admissible à l’épargne-retraite financée par l’entreprise, avec des cotisations versées en votre nom. Le régime de retraite et le niveau de cotisation sont indiqués ci-dessus.
Assurance santé et congés payés : Admissibilité à notre régime flexible de soins médicaux et de soins dentaires à coûts partagés (à l'embauche) et aux congés annuels payés, y compris les vacances et des congés pour raison personnelle, ainsi qu'aux congés payés supplémentaires des fêtes entre Noël et le jour de l'An.
Avancement professionnel : Tigre Géant s’engage à soutenir le perfectionnement de ses employé(e)s, notamment en promouvant ses talents internes. Bon nombre de nos leaders ont commencé leur carrière ici. Nous vous offrons l’encadrement, la formation et le soutien dont vous avez besoin pour bâtir une carrière à long terme. Si vous cherchez un endroit où grandir et relever de nouveaux défis, vous l’avez trouvé.
Avantages supplémentaires de Tigre Géant :
- Rabais en magasin
- Indemnité complémentaire pour congé parental
- Programme de reconnaissance soulignant l’excellent travail au moyen de récompenses pécuniaires et d’autres avantages
- Environnement axé sur la sécurité
Emplacement
2480 Walkley Road, Ottawa, Ontario, K1G 6A9
Demande de poste
JR132065
Tigre Géant est un employeur souscrivant au principe d’égalité d’accès à l’emploi déterminé à adopter des pratiques d’emploi équitables.
Tigre Géant fournira du soutien et des mesures d’adaptation dans ses processus de recrutement à l’ensemble des candidat(e)s. Si vous êtes invité(e) à participer à une entrevue et que vous avez besoin de mesures d’adaptation, veuillez communiquer avec [email protected].
Tigre Géant n’offre pas le parrainage des candidates et des candidats pour l’obtention d’un permis de travail. Les candidates et les candidats doivent être légalement autorisés à travailler au Canada et conserver leur autorisation pendant toute la durée de leur emploi.